I recently purchased a 7' heavy veritas ,7'2" medium clarus and a 7'6" heavy carrot stix wild all brand new for 100.00. are the new carrot stix still junk or have they worked out the issues.anyone have a carrot stix that has been a good rod.I'm not overly worried because of how cheap I got the rod for but curious if any one still likes or uses carrot stix rods.

  • Super User

I had three of the original carrot Stix, they were wonderful rods, light weight, extremely sensitive and priced right.  Sometime after their initial release they changed things up for the worse, quality issues and poor customer service ruined them.  I fished my original rods for three years problem free, sold them to a friend who still uses them to my knowledge.  I can't speak from personal experience regarding any of their new stuff, but from what I read in the fishing community they are not on anyone's top list of must have rods.
